Output 1a90ce565ccb2142dc80515a7a1e3f5ac552eae3e3bd67b367c61def2e1cb5f5:0

value
108660240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83df0f602e34c1f6c22b046be0b223adb26dfcbf OP_EQUAL
address
3DiHfA8oS2unoAXAeHpUWeJmNdrU3WTpeb
transaction
1a90ce565ccb2142dc80515a7a1e3f5ac552eae3e3bd67b367c61def2e1cb5f5
spent
true